BỘI CỦA 3 HOẶC 7

(boi3or7.*)

Cho \(q\) câu hỏi, mỗi câu hỏi dạng sau: Hãy đếm các số là bội của 3 hoặc 7 trong phạm vi không vượt quá \(n\) (\(n\) là số nguyên dương).

Dữ liệu vào:

+ Dòng đầu là số tự nhiên \(q\) là số câu hỏi \((1 \leq q \leq 100)\).

+ \(q\) dòng sau mỗi dòng ghi một số nguyên dương \(n\) \((3 \leq n \leq 10^{12})\).

Dữ liệu ra:

+ In ra số các bội của 3 hoặc 7 tương ứng với từng câu hỏi, được ghi trên từng dòng.

Ví dụ:

Input

Output

Giải thích

2
6
14
2
6
Trong phạm vi [1,6] có 2 số là bội của 3 hoặc 7: Là 3 và 6.
Trong phạm vi [1,14] có 6 số là bội của 3 hoặc 7: Là 3, 6, 9, 12, 7, 14.

Ràng buộc:

+ Có 50% số điểm ứng với các test có \((q \leq 100,\ 3 \leq n \leq 10^{6})\).

+ Có 50% số điểm ứng với các test có \((q \leq 100,\ 10^{7} < n \leq 10^{12})\).

Bạn cần đăng nhập để nộp bài

hpcode.edu.vn
Code tích cực
Trong 24h
  1. qtaydzs1tg (17/23)
  2. ducanhbc (16/23)
  3. duythai (12/18)
Trong 7 ngày
  1. haiyen2011 (69/149)
  2. khanhchi_29 (66/81)
  3. qtaydzs1tg (65/98)
Trong 30 ngày
  1. nongvantien11 (115/189)
  2. trungo0 (112/199)
  3. ngocbichh (110/267)
Thống kê
AC/Sub: 120817/226949
Pascal: 18142
C++: 157988
Python: 50747
Lượt xem/tải tests: 41020

Lưu Hải Phong - 2020
[email protected]